Stargirl arrives at the Ocotillo Ball in a yellow dress in a bicycle sidecar with Dori. She dances with Raymond Studemacher and then leads the bunny hop line onto the golf course. Hillari confronts Stargirl telling her she ruins everything and slaps her, but Stargirl just gives her a kiss on the cheek. Stargirl disappears, parents sell their house and move Leo visits Archie and finds Stargirl's office and all of her files on people
